a. Human brains recognize patterns most effectively with three elements due to cognitive load limits. Research shows we process three items as a cohesive unit, balancing familiarity and novelty—key to rhythm and impact.
b. Three creates a natural balance between expectation and surprise, essential for joke timing. This simple structure primes the mind to anticipate a payoff.
c. In joke construction, three setups allow escalation without overwhelming the listener. Each step builds tension, then releases—just like a well-timed punchline.
a. Jesters were rare, sanctioned figures, allowed to critique power through coded humor. Their role depended on timing—delivering a jibe at just the right moment to avoid punishment.
b. Their performances relied on precise timing: a setup, a twist, a payoff, all within strict social bounds. Timing wasn’t just art—it was survival.
c. Three-part jokes maximized impact. The first planted the seed, the twist subverted it, and the punchline delivered catharsis. This structure turned humor into social commentary, wrapped in rhythm and restraint.
